Star Wars Marathon
A Star Wars marathon is an event where individuals watch all six Star Wars films consecutively.
Star Wars marathons usually only feature Episodes I-VI and do not include either of the Ewok films (Caravan of Courage and The Battle for Endor), Star Wars: The Clone Wars animated movie or The Star Wars Holiday Special. Watching the entire film collection will take around 13.5 hours.
